Freigeben über


bar

Erstellt ein vertikales Balkenplot.

Ein Balkenplot stellt kategorisierte Daten mit rechteckigen Balken mit Längen proportional zu den werten dar, die sie darstellen. Es zeigt Vergleiche zwischen einzelnen Kategorien. Eine Achse zeigt die spezifischen Kategorien, die verglichen werden, und die andere Achse stellt einen gemessenen Wert dar.

Syntax

bar(x, y, **kwargs)

Parameter

Parameter Typ Beschreibung
x str Der Name der Spalte, die für die horizontale Achse verwendet werden soll.
y str oder liste von str Name(en) der Spalte(n), die für die vertikale Achse verwendet werden soll. Mehrere Spalten können gezeichnet werden.
**kwargs optional Zusätzliche Schlüsselwortargumente.

Rückkehr

plotly.graph_objs.Figure

Beispiele

from pyspark.sql import SparkSession
spark = SparkSession.builder.getOrCreate()
data = [("A", 10, 1.5), ("B", 30, 2.5), ("C", 20, 3.5)]
columns = ["category", "int_val", "float_val"]
df = spark.createDataFrame(data, columns)
df.plot.bar(x="category", y="int_val")